According to a prophecy recited by Professor Sibyl Trelawney , Harry Potter was named as the person who would stop Lord Voldemort.

The prophecy was made in 1980 and in 1981, Lord Voldemort, the leader of the Death Eaters during the First Wizarding War, went to Godrics Hollow to murder Harry Potter, after having found out about the prophecy.

Despite being protected by his parents, James and Lily Potter, Harry soon met Lord Voldemort, as he killed his parents with ease and approached the child.

A young Harry Potter meeting Voldemort for the first time in 1981

Voldemort intended to kill Harry, but his Killing Curse backfired and he was not successful. Lord Voldemort seemingly died in this incident, while Harry was left with his famous thunder-shaped scar. The rest is history Lord Voldemort never actually died, but disappeared for a while, while was sent off to his Muggle relatives until his enrolment in Hogwarts.

Richard Griffiths Who Played Harry Potter’s Uncle Died In 2013

Uncle Vernon may be one of the most despised characters within the Harry Potter series, but the role was brought to life by the beloved actor Richard Griffiths. Griffiths sadly died in 2013 after suffering complications from heart surgery and was remembered by many as a wonderful man with talent beyond measure. As noted by Entertainment Weekly, Griffiths had a wide-ranging career, but it was Uncle Vernon that he was most known for.

Despite his character’s turbulent relationship with Harry Potter, Griffiths and actor Daniel Radcliffe who is not on social media worked together on a number of occasions. The two, of course, shared the screen during the Harry Potter films, but also made their way to the stage together in a 2008 production of Equus in London. Radcliffe said after Griffiths’ death that he was “proud” to have known him. “In August 2000, before official production had even begun on Potter, we filmed a shot outside the Dursleys’, which was my first ever shot as Harry. I was nervous and he made me feel at ease,” Radcliffe said. “Any room he walked into was made twice as funny and twice as clever just by his presence.”

Dumbledores More Modest Career Path

In the aftermath of Arianas tragic death, Dumbledores need for power wholly abated as he later told Harry, he didnt think he should be trusted with power after his friendship with Grindelwald ruined his family. Turning down repeated offers to take the ultimate seat of power and become Minister for Magic, Dumbledore turned instead to his true love: teaching.

As one of the most intelligent and learned wizards in history, it makes sense that Dumbledore would want to share his wisdom with young witches and wizards, and he returned to teach both Defense Against the Dark Arts and Transfiguration throughout his early tenure at Hogwarts School of Witchcraft and Wizardry. As the Transfiguration teacher, Dumbledore encountered a curious young student named Tom Riddle, whom he immediately recognized as a talented yet foreboding presence. Of course, that student would grow up to become Lord Voldemort, Dumbledores biggest adversary besides Grindelwald.

Harry Potter and the Deathly Hallows is a fantasy novel written by British author J. K. Rowling and the seventh and final novel of the Harry Potter series. It was released on 21 July 2007 in the United Kingdom by Bloomsbury Publishing, in the United States by Scholastic, and in Canada by Raincoast Books. The novel chronicles the events directly following Harry Potter and the Half-Blood Prince and the final confrontation between the wizards Harry Potter and Lord Voldemort.

Deathly Hallows shattered sales records upon release, surpassing marks set by previous titles of the Harry Potter series. It holds the Guinness World Record for most novels sold within 24 hours of release, with 8.3 million sold in the US and 2.65 million in the UK. Generally well received by critics, the book won the 2008 Colorado Blue Spruce Book Award, and the American Library Association named it the “Best Book for Young Adults”. A film adaptation of the novel was released in two parts: Harry Potter and the Deathly Hallows Part 1 in November 2010 and Part 2 in July 2011.

Academics and journalists have developed many other interpretations of themes in the books, some more complex than others, and some including political subtexts. Themes such as normality, oppression, survival, and overcoming imposing odds have all been considered as prevalent throughout the series. Similarly, the theme of making one’s way through adolescence and “going over one’s most harrowing ordealsand thus coming to terms with them” has also been considered. Rowling has stated that the books comprise “a prolonged argument for tolerance, a prolonged plea for an end to bigotry” and that also pass on a message to “question authority and … not assume that the establishment or the press tells you all of the truth”.

Some political commentators have seen J. K. Rowling’s portrayal of the bureaucratised Ministry of Magic and the oppressive measures taken by the Ministry in the later books ” rel=”nofollow”> Mudbloods” with the Ministry) as an allegory of criticising the state.

Readers of Harry Potter and the Half-Blood Prince were dismayed by the apparent death of Albus Dumbledore, Headmaster of Hogwarts, Chief Mugwump of the International Confederation of Wizards, and Chief Warlock of the Wizengamot. He is a crucial character in the Harry Potter books and in the development of Harry Potter himself. The wizard seems to have an unerring instinct for sources of danger, and wisely guides the other characters through perilous situations.

Dumbledores death scene on top of the astronomy tower and subsequent funeral did leave many readers wondering if he was actually, in fact, dead. Many readers feel that a wizard with the strength and powers of Dumbledore could not possibly be killed, and may be faking his own death for reasons of his own which would become apparent in the next book, Harry Potter and the Deathly Hallows. Much to the disappointment of readers, J.K. Rowling has said that Dumbledore is in fact dead. Since he has mentioned that to the well organized wizard, death is but the next great adventure, perhaps his death is not as awful as readers think it is.

How Did Draco Malfoy Marry

Draco Malfoy married Astoria Greengrass. She was a British pure-blood witch. She also was a member of the Greengrass family, one of the Sacred Twenty-Eight. Astoria began attending Hogwarts School of Witchcraft and Wizardry in 1993, two years below her husband, Draco Malfoy, and her elder sister, Daphne Greengrass.

Honorable Mention: Lavender Brown

Lavender’s situation is left with a bit of uncertainty, as she may have technically been alive when Harry last saw her, though her situation looked grim. She was last scene being attacked by werewolf Fenrir Greyback. Harry noted that her body was “feebly stirring” after Hermione fought Fenrir off. However, she presumably died of her injuries. Though she was never a major character in the series, her death was likely devastating to her best friend, fellow Gryffindor, Parvati Patil.

Flashback To October 1981

Towards the end of the Second Wizarding War in 1980, seer Sybill Trewlaney and Albus Dumbledore met at the Hogs Head for an interview. Trewlaney applied for the position of the Divination professor at Hogwarts School of Witchcraft and Wizardry, but Dumbledore was disappointed by the interview and was about to reject her application. However, as he was about to leave, Trewlaney entered a trance and provided him with a real prophecy:

The one with the power to vanquish the Dark Lord approaches born to those who have thrice defied him, born as the seventh month dies and the Dark Lord will mark him as his equal, but he will have power the Dark Lord knows not and either must die at the hand of the other for neither can live while the other survives

She predicted that a boy that had the power to defeat Voldemort was born towards the end of July 1980 to parents who have defied Voldemort in three occasions. This boy would have a power Voldemort could not understand or ever have for himself. And if more than one person fulfilled these requirements, Voldemorts decision on who it was would ultimately determine who this Chosen One is. Voldemort chose Harry because both of them were half-blood while Neville was a pureblood.

Rising tensions

When Harry picked Albus up from King’s Cross, who had returned from a year at Hogwarts, he was surprised to find Albus distant and colder. This distance was in direct response to the pressure Albus felt regarding Harry’s legacy and the expectations that others put on him because of it. Albus and Scorpius Malfoy became fast friends during the year, as they were kindred spirits â they both carry a burden stemming from their family identity and feel that they are misfits and âlosersâ in comparison with the other students at Hogwarts. Harry did not like this and he questioned why Albus was content to have only the one friend. Their relationship would stay strained for the next couple of years to come.

Harry seeing James, Lily, and Rose off to Hogwarts, while Albus stands off to the side

In September 2019, Harry took Albus to King’s Cross yet again where he gave Albus the permission slip he needed to visit Hogsmeade. Albus destroyed the slip by burning it, stating that he had no wish to go to Hogsmeade and left his father behind. This in turn caused Harry to become angry with him. Their father-son relationship continues to deteriorate, going from bad to worse.

Harry Potter Cast Tragedies As Paul Ritter Dies Of Secret Brain Tumour

The Harry Potter films became one of the world’s highest-grossing movie franchises and gave all its castmembers a place in Hollywood history. However, the actors who starred in the films have been plagued by tragedy over the years with so many having their lives cut short

The Harry Potter cast lost another member this week as it was revealed beloved British actor Paul Ritter has died after a secret battle with a brain tumour.

Ritter was just 55 at the time of this death, and his passing has plunged the entertainment world into mourning.

He played wizard Eldred Worple in 2009 installment Harry Potter and the Half-Blood Prince, and his death marks another loss of a much-loved star of the film franchise.

Some of the biggest and best known stars of the wizard films are no longer with us so we now look back and remember the actors who enchanted us with their movie magic.

Does Harry Potter Die In The Last Movie

Harry Potter does not die in the last movie. When Voldemort fires the Killing Curse at Harry, he simply kills the part of his soul that is in Harry as a Horcrux. So, a part of Harry dies, but just a part that connects Harry to Voldemort.

His Death Was Foreshadowed In Harry Potter And The Prisoner Of Azkaban

While enjoying Christmas dinner in the third book, Professor Trelawney freaked out because she believed that, should she join the table, it would mean 13 people would be seated and so the first person to stand would be the first to die. What she didnt realise was that there were already 13 witches and wizards sat at the table, if you included Peter Pettigrew in Rons pocket

Dumbledore stood up to greet Trelawney, therefore making him the first of the 13 to get up from dinner. Sure, it could be a coincidence, or it could have been a nod about Dumbledores fate from J.K. Rowling. Clever!
